Arber Xhekaj Debuts as Forward

Arber Xhekaj made his debut as a forward in the National Hockey League (NHL) during a recent game. This marked a significant shift in his role, as he typically plays as a defenseman. He filled in for Josh Anderson on the Montreal Canadiens’ fourth line against the Carolina Hurricanes.
Details of Arber Xhekaj’s Position Change
Xhekaj stepped into the forward position on an emergency basis. Anderson was sidelined due to illness after leaving a previous game against the Nashville Predators. Xhekaj played left wing, joining teammates Joseph Veleno and Brendan Gallagher.
Xhekaj’s Background
- Age: 25 years
- Previous Experience: 220 games in the NHL
- Career Stats: 10 goals, 21 assists, totaling 31 points
- Junior Hockey: Played as a forward with the Kitchener Rangers in the Ontario Hockey League
This change comes as Xhekaj adapts to varying responsibilities on the ice. His versatility may benefit the Canadiens as they navigate their current roster challenges.
